Unlike when you offer coupons or run promotions, you don’t risk shrinking any delicate margins by selling gift cards. When a gift card is redeemed, customers generally still pay full price for your food and drinks. . Before implementing any type of gift card, it’s essential that you understand if how to manage them in your POS.
These are web-based programs that help businesses in managing their loyalty programs. They help businesses identify their repeat customers and encourage them to buy more by giving them coupons, gift cards, and other incentives. Fast and easy (56 percent) ties with coupons and deals (56 percent) for the top reasons consumers download apps followed by earn and track loyalty points (48 percent), easy payment options (43 percent), and to avoid long lines (40 percent). 2 percent say the price. Mobile Apps. Apps are being downloaded for convenience and discounts.
Datassential, in their “Money Matters” article released in April, found that 38% of consumers planned to get restaurant food less often; 23% find and use more coupons; 22% choose less expensive restaurants; 19% choose less expensive menu items (6).
